Two Female Suicide Bombers in Borno Die as their Explosives are Accidentally Detonated

   female_suicide_bombervest

Two female suicide bombers on Sunday died after the explosives strapped on them were accidentally detonated before they reached their intended location.
The incident occurred at Auno village in the Konduga Local Government Area of Borno State, located about 15 kilometers away from Maiduguri, Punch reports.

The duo’s intended target location was Maiduguri’s Monday Market. However, the explosives blew them up while they were waiting for a bus that would take them to the market. Seven other individuals were injured and were immediately taken to Maiduguri General Hospital for treatment. There were no other casualties.
A taxi driver, Mallam Mohammdu Abor, who claimed that drove through Auno on Sunday afternoon, told journalists that he saw the mangled bodies of the suicide bombers by the roadside.
He said the people of the town were standing at a distance from the bodies as they were apprehensive that they might still have undetonated explosives on them.
Speaking on the matter, the spokesman for the youth vigilance group in Borno State, Jibrin Gunda, said he was informed about the incident, adding that his men had intensified their stop-and-search mission.
